Stallions take two wins over Eagles

 

Last updated 10/1/2015 at Noon



The WOSMS Stallions hosted the Newton Eagles Tuesday night and secured two more wins.

The Seventh grade team blanked the Eagles by a score of 28-0. The offense had contributions from several players including touchdowns from Andre Thomas, Jerren Terrell, Jasachin Harris and Darryl Bowens. Kaiden Berry and Terrell each added a two point conversion. Seventh grade secured their first shutout of the season with strong performances from Jacob Dominguez and Jerrold Brown.

The Eagles would start the eighth grade game with a spark as they ran the opening kickoff back for their only touchdown of the night.

The Stallions would have the last highlight, ending the game with a sack of the Eagles quarterback and causing a fumble as time expired.

Hykiem Taylor recovered the fumble in the end zone making the final score 20-8.

Along with Taylor, the D was lead by Ta'ron Riley, Steven Wilkerson, Terry Harris and another fumble recovery by Chavon Crawford.

On offense the Stallions got things going with a touchdown pass from Justin Veitch to Wilbert Ned.

Ned and Veitch would score again later as Ned rushed for a TD and Veitch added the conversion.

The Stallions will kickoff district play next Thursday at Liberty.
